Data visualization refers to the process of turning raw statistics into graphical representations, such as charts, heat maps, and player tracking visuals. This visual approach helps fans understand performance metrics in real time, providing a clearer picture of how a game is unfolding. For example, in basketball, fans can view shot charts that show where players are most successful from the court. These visual tools enable fans to understand the significance of a player’s shooting accuracy in specific areas and how these statistics correlate to the team’s performance.

In soccer, data visualization often involves heat maps and passing networks, which showcase the movement of players on the field. Heat maps help illustrate where players spend most of their time during the match, offering insights into how they contribute to both offensive and defensive plays. Passing networks display how well players are connecting with each other, revealing the flow and tempo of the game. By showing these metrics visually, fans can better understand the strategies employed by teams and the individual contributions of players, elevating their knowledge and enjoyment of the game.

Moreover, real-time data integration through visual aids has taken fan engagement to the next level. During live broadcasts, on-screen graphics can show metrics such as possession percentages, player efficiency ratings, or team statistics, giving fans immediate context during critical moments of the game. This integration not only enhances understanding but also adds excitement, as viewers can track player performance or team trends as they happen.

Interactive graphics also allow fans to engage with the game on a deeper level. Many sports networks and apps provide interactive tools where users can select specific players or teams to track their stats throughout the game. This feature not only helps fans personalize their experience but also creates a more immersive environment for viewers who want to engage with specific aspects of the game in real time.
